TCW Group Inc. Has $628,000 Position in Terex Co. (NYSE:TEX)

TCW Group Inc. lowered its stake in shares of Terex Co. (NYSE:TEXFree Report) by 9.2% in the fourth qu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The fund owned 10,924 shares of the industrial products company’s stock after selling 1,110 shares during the period. TCW Group Inc.’s holdings in Terex were worth $628,000 as of its most recent filing with the SEC.

Terex Price Performance

Shares of TEX traded up $0.44 during mid-day trading on Friday, hitting $60.97. 477,441 shares of the company traded hands, compared to its average volume of 743,345. Terex Co. has a one year low of $43.70 and a one year high of $65.89. The company has a current ratio of 2.16, a quick ratio of 1.06 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.42. The business has a 50-day moving average of $61.54 and a 200 day moving average of $57.85. The stock has a market capitalization of $4.10 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 8.08 and a beta of 1.66.

Terex (NYSE:TEXG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, April 25th. The industrial products company reported $1.60 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.37 by $0.23. Terex had a net margin of 9.87% and a return on equity of 30.53%. The firm had revenue of $1.29 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$1.23 billion. As a group, equities analysts expect that Terex Co. will post 7.09 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Terex Dividend Announcement

The firm also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, June 20th. Shareholders of record on Thursday, June 6th will be paid a $0.17 dividend. The ex-dividend date is Thursday, June 6th. This represents a $0.68 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 1.12%. Terex’s payout ratio is presently 9.01%.

Terex Profile

(Free Report)

Terex Corporation manufactures and sells aerial work platforms and materials processing machinery worldwide. It operates in two segments, Materials Processing (MP) and Aerial Work Platforms (AWP). The MP segment designs, manufactures, services, and markets materials processing and specialty equipment, includes crushers, washing systems, screens, trommels, apron feeders, material handlers, pick and carry cranes, rough terrain cranes, tower cranes, wood processing, biomass and recycling equipment, concrete mixer trucks and concrete pavers, conveyors, and related components and replacement parts under the Terex, Powerscreen, Fuchs, EvoQuip, Canica, Cedarapids, CBI, Simplicity, Franna, Terex Ecotec, Finlay, ProAll, ZenRobotics, Terex Washing Systems, Terex MPS, Terex Jaques, Terex Advance, ProStack, Terex Bid-Well, MDS, and Terex Recycling Systems brands.
